Going into the season, nobody could’ve expected the output waiver wire pickup-turned-NL Rookie of the Year candidate Casey McGehee has given the first place Milwaukee Brewers so far. Only by way of a season-ending injury to Rickie Weeks, a series of ineffective or inexperienced platooned infielders ahead of him and taking advantage of every opportunity thrown his way has McGehee made his presence known both in Milwaukee and aroudn the league. No one could’ve expected it.
But I was the only one who emphatically and insultingly insisted nothing should be expected from Casey McGehee. And I totally suck.
